SSH2_SFTP_RENAME(3) 1 SSH2_SFTP_RENAME(3)
ssh2_sftp_rename - Rename a remote file
SYNOPSIS
bool ssh2_sftp_rename (resource $sftp, string $from, string $to)
DESCRIPTION
Renames a file on the remote filesystem.
PARAMETERS
o $sftp
- An SSH2 SFTP resource opened by ssh2_sftp(3).
o $from
- The current file that is being renamed.
o $to
- The new file name that replaces $from.
RETURN VALUES
Returns TRUE on success or FALSE on failure.
EXAMPLES
Example #1
Renaming a file via sftp
<?php
$connection = ssh2_connect('shell.example.com', 22);
ssh2_auth_password($connection, 'username', 'password');
$sftp = ssh2_sftp($connection);
ssh2_sftp_rename($sftp, '/home/username/oldname', '/home/username/newname');
?>
SEE ALSO
rename(3).
PHP Documentation Group SSH2_SFTP_RENAME(3)